Dynamic web content request handling method

A technology for request processing and content, applied in website content management, digital data processing, special data processing applications, etc., can solve the problems of WebServer unable to focus on network processing, low WebServer throughput, low application operation efficiency, etc., to avoid data Communication and data encoding conversion, improving operating efficiency and throughput, and the effect of less resource occupancy

Active Publication Date: 2015-10-07
上海沃恩信息科技有限公司
View PDF4 Cites 4 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] Existing dynamic web content generation solutions need to execute applications written in languages ​​such as Java, C#, and PHP on the web server. Executing these codes will occupy a large amount of resources such as CPU and memory of the web server, so that the web server cannot focus on Disadvantages of low Web Server throughput due to network processing between clients: (1) Applications developed using dynamic languages ​​such as Java, C#, and PHP run inefficiently
(2) Web Server needs to add an application mapping logic, and finding and starting applications will also occupy resources such as CPU and memory
(3) It may be necessary to convert data between different encoding formats between the Web Server and the application, such as converting data between UTF-8 and UTF-16, which will also occupy resources such as CPU and memory

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Dynamic web content request handling method
  • Dynamic web content request handling method

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0040] In order to make the measures, creative features, goals and effects achieved by the technology of the present invention easy to understand, the present invention will be further described below in conjunction with specific illustrations.

[0041] figure 1 It is a flow chart of a request processing method for dynamic web content, and a request processing method for dynamic web content includes the following steps:

[0042] Step 1, the user fills in the data through the user agent, and sends a dynamic content request command;

[0043] Step 2, the user agent creates a request message according to the user request instruction sent in step 1, and sends the request message to the Web Server;

[0044] Step 3, Web Server receives the request message in step 2, and converts and maps the request path into a functional path;

[0045] For example: when the request path is " / login", it is converted to the functional path " / waln / sys / user / login", then all the request path " / login" f...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ention belongs to the technical field of computer software and provides a dynamic web content request handling method. The method comprises the steps of: filling data and sending out a dynamic content request instruction; creating a request message and sending the request message to a Web Server; converting a request path into a functional path by the Web Server, finding a corresponding function from a logic application management unit, establishing a connection with a data storage service system, and preparing parameter values according to metadata; sending a calling command and the parameter values; after receiving the calling command and the parameter values by the data storage service system, executing a corresponding process, function or method, carrying out effectiveness and security verification, executing data operation logic, and generating a data operation result; sending data created according to the data operation result to the Web Server and a user agent in sequence; and dynamically generating the Web content and presenting the Web content to a user by a terminal of the user agent. According to the method, application codes do not need to be executed in the Web Server, few Web Server resources are occupied, and the running efficiency and throughput capacity of the Web Server are high.

Description

technical field [0001] The invention belongs to the technical field of computer software, in particular to a request processing method for dynamic web content. Background technique [0002] The existing dynamic web content generation scheme includes the following steps: (1) the user fills in the data through the user agent, and sends out a dynamic content request instruction; (2) the user agent creates a request message according to the user instruction, and sends the request message to the Web Server; (3) The Web Server receives the request message, and finds the application path for processing the request according to the application mapping logic and related protocols, such as CGI, FastCGI, ISAPI, etc., according to the request path. These applications are implemented using dynamic languages ​​such as Java, C#, and PHP; (4) Web Server starts the application from the specified path, and transfers the request to the application according to the agreement between the Web Se...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F17/30
CPCG06F16/958
Inventor 刘平来
Owner 上海沃恩信息科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products